Understanding Computer Engineering Roles

Relying on principles from computer science and electrical engineering, computer engineers combine their knowledge of both hardware and software to design, create, and maintain computer systems. These skills are vital in various areas, presenting you with opportunities to work in industries such as finance, technology, health care, aerospace, automotive, and more. Job descriptions and responsibilities

A computer engineer's job description and responsibilities vary depending on the role. For example, some computer engineering roles focus on coding, while others spend more time designing hardware. Although this range of responsibilities exists, computer engineers are special in their ability to understand and work on the different aspects of a computer system.

Core responsibilities

Your core computer engineer responsibilities will likely revolve around software, hardware, networks, and systems. Consider these common job responsibilities you may come across when exploring computer engineering roles:

  • Researching emerging technologies to learn about how you can use them 

  • Working with team members such as project managers, other computer engineers, software designers, developers, and those in more senior roles to establish and execute plans

  • Developing and designing hardware and software

  • Updating current systems with more modern hardware and software features

  • Performing regular testing and troubleshooting to maintain systems and correct any defects

  • Overseeing the building and installation of computer components

  • Documenting technical information for team members and stakeholders 

Required skills and qualifications

To become a computer engineer, you first need to make sure you equip yourself with the necessary skills to do the job. Computer engineering requires a mix of both technical and workplace skills. Focus on developing the following skills to help you qualify for computer engineering roles.

  • Computer programming: You’ll need a working knowledge of several programming languages, including popular languages for computer engineers, such as Python, Java, and C ++.

  • Software development: Besides knowing how to develop software programs, it’s important to understand their overall structure and how the software will ultimately integrate with hardware components.

  • Operating systems: Operating systems depend on hardware and software components working together. Common operating systems you should know include MacOS, Windows, and Linux.

  • Hardware design: As a computer engineer, you should have knowledge of hardware components and tools used to design computing systems, such as electronic design automation (EDA) software. 

  • Communication: You’ll likely work as a team, making solid communication skills critical. It’s also important to convey technical information in a way that shareholders and others who may not have a technical background can understand.

  • Problem-solving: Your problem-solving skills will be useful when seeking the optimal solution for complex problems and troubleshooting.

Educational background

Becoming a computer engineer typically requires a bachelor’s degree. Popular areas of study include information technology, computer engineering, computer science, and related fields. Earning a master’s degree in computer engineering can be a worthwhile investment to qualify for more advanced roles. 

That said, if a degree program isn’t in your plans, you can cultivate the skills and knowledge you need in various ways. For example, earning a certification is another way you can improve your qualifications. Industry-recognized certifications include CompTIA A+ and AWS Certified Cloud Practitioner.

Types of computer engineering roles

Within computer engineering, you can find many different roles. Explore some of them and what each position entails. 

Hardware engineer

As a hardware engineer, you will design, create, and test components such as circuit boards, microprocessors, and routers. You often collaborate with software engineers to make sure all the hardware components you design are compatible with the software. 

Systems engineer

Working as a systems engineer means looking for ways to develop or improve new systems to address your organization's specific needs. This position can also include installing computer systems and their components and implementing strategies to keep systems secure.

Software engineer

Your primary responsibility as a software engineer is to develop software systems and applications. This task includes the design, testing, and maintenance of software applications. Your expertise in engineering principles and computer programming will be helpful as you develop software.

Test engineer

As a test engineer, you will create testing methods and implement them on electrical systems or software to highlight any issues in the software and identify the cause. You will then document and report these problems to developers.

Network engineer

As a network engineer, you will focus on designing various types of computer networks and implementing them once they’re ready. To do so effectively, you must consider the organization’s current and future needs and evaluate network security.

Career path and advancement

As a computer engineer, you have the opportunity to follow one of many career paths since you can find computer engineering roles in almost any industry, with specialized jobs in areas such as software, hardware, data, networks, blockchain, information security, and machine learning. Early in your career, you can expect to work in a position relating to the type of computer engineering you pursue. However, as you progress in your career, you may advance to IT management, project management, or director roles.

Salary and job outlook

According to Glassdoor, the average annual salary for a computer engineer is $91,969 [1]. The industry you work in can also impact your salary, with financial services, information technology, and aerospace and defense reporting the highest incomes for computer engineers [1]. 

The job outlook for computer engineering roles is positive. The US Bureau of Labor Statistics (BLS) projects computer hardware engineering positions to grow 7 percent between 2023 and 2033 [2], while the computer and IT industry as a whole projects 356,700 job openings annually within this same period [3].
